Output 5c664fbc49269a72d2146dc296db268b5f3e569a16e99452085a520303b30841:0

value
627416008
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 93e278b485679cfd2d21441a94bb29dd7c99d720 OP_EQUALVERIFY OP_CHECKSIG
address
LYhttvnKawAv6RcHQ4eBkNtifuiEA99PFe
transaction
5c664fbc49269a72d2146dc296db268b5f3e569a16e99452085a520303b30841
spent
true